Summary
It’s not uncommon for someone living in today’s culture to be turned-off by apparent misogyny that seems to define the Christian religion. But what does the Bible actually have to say about the value of women? This week’s episode is all about the beauty and importance that Jesus ascribed to women.

| 1:02.0 | We are nearing the end of our Defeater Ethics series, where we are contending less for the truth of the Christian faith and more for its beauty and goodness. |
| 1:14.6 | After a few weeks discussing politics, we are going to turn our attention per request by a few people. |
| 1:22.7 | We're going to turn our attention to the objection of Christianity's alleged misogyny. Is the Bible a misogynistic book? Was Jesus a |
| 1:34.5 | misogynistic leader? And is Christianity thus a misogynistic religion? If you are |
| 1:40.4 | unfamiliar with the term misogyny, it means a prejudice, even a contempt against women. |
| 1:47.7 | Is Christianity anti-women? |
| 1:51.1 | As our society continues to wrestle with the importance of female equality, a common question, or maybe a better word, would be dilemma, is the contribution of religion in general and Christianity |
| 2:03.1 | specifically when it comes to misogynism. Now, if you were to ask me to discuss, have Christians |
| 2:11.5 | been anti-women? Has American evangelicalism been anti-women? Has Christian purity culture been anti-women? Has a brand of |
| 2:21.8 | Christianity that perhaps you grew up with been anti-women? These types of questions are admittedly |
| 2:29.5 | complicated at best and downright lamentable at worse. In many cases, there is no answer to give, |
| 2:36.5 | except a heartfelt apology. Have those who claim to follow Jesus been harmful to women and |
| 2:43.4 | perpetuated misogyny? Yes. Sadly, the answer is yes. But the question is whether those actions align with the Jesus they claim to follow. |
